2002 ICPPC Cl Si in Gasoline - Technical Note
This technical note demonstrates the ability of the Teledyne Leeman Labs Prodigy Plus ICP-OES system to determine various elements in gasoline. The presence of certain elements in gasoline can have an adverse impact on internal combustion engines. Ionic and organic forms of chlorine (Cl) are corrosive for many metals. Silicon (Si) contamination can cause O2 sensors to give false rich signals, resulting in the engine running lean. The concentration limit for Cl and Si in gasoline is 1 mg/L per the National Technical Committee for Standardization of Petroleum Products and Lubricants GB/T 33647-2017.
